Lastly, the personal consumption expenditures price index, which is the Federal Reserve's favorite monitor for inflation, increased a seasonally adjusted point4% for the month, putting the 12-month inflation rate at 3.8%.
Now, this is what economists expected.
They were looking at 3.8%. 8% and it's exactly what they got. Excluding food and energy, core prices rose 2% for the month and 3.3% for the year against estimates of.3% and 3.3%. So pretty much in line with estimates. Here's the problem. The Federal Reserve will not be cutting interest rates with inflation at 3.3%. They want it at 2% before they do anything. Inflation is still high and some economists are warning it could go higher as this war drags out. And also due to storms, weather, drought, and food prices, we may be seeing more inflation. And consumers, they're not happy. And as gas prices continue to stay elevated, those costs will get passed on to consumers.
